Jorgie Porter has been talking wedding plans, after fiancé Ollie Piotrowski popped the question in December 2021.
The festive proposal occurred just weeks after the Hollyoaks actress revealed she had sadly suffered a miscarriage with quadruplets during the summer of last year.
Speaking on her Loose Lips podcast, Jorgie, 34, confessed she "never in her life" thought anyone would ask for her hand in marriage.
Chatting with co-host Sharon Carpenter, the actress spoke of "Cirque du Soleil-style" plans for her big day and how she is recovering following making the news of her pregnancy loss public.
"I never in my life thought I'd ever be proposed to, so this is a surprise no matter what!" Jorgie exclaimed during her first chat of 2022 with her broadcast journalist pal.


Sharon, 39, then probed her friend on how she sees her wedding day panning out.
"You and I talked about getting married and how your wedding ceremony might look, right? How you'll go flying across the ceiling, the hanging from the rafters, Cirque du Soleil-style, whipping off items of clothing, as you get down to the floor, to the altar, goodness knows how scantily clad you would be once you get down there.
"But, you know, is this still the plan or are you saving that now for your honeymoon?" she asked the Channel 4 soap star.
Jorgie explained that things may be a bit scaled back but she still "100% wants flamboyant hats".
I think, I'm still me at the end of the day. I didn't think it would actually happen in real life, so all those thoughts probably have to be a bit downscaled but then again, the audience would expect it," she replied on her hit podcast.
"My guests, my friends, would expect, I think what they know me as, so I don't think it'll be too far from, you know..."
The Theresa McQueen actress shared her engagement news on December 5, showing off her new ring in a cute snap where property developer Ollie kissed her cheek.

Elsewhere in the latest instalment of her Loose Lips podcast, Jorgie also discussed her recent miscarriage, revealing that she kept her pregnancy loss a secret for weeks because she "couldn't find anyone" who had been through the same experience.
After discovering she was expecting quadruplets in 2021, the star was heartbroken to find out there was no sign of life in any of the embryo sacs at the 14 weeks stage.
Chatting with Sharon, the former Dancing On Ice star opened up about her experience and the outpouring of support she has received.

"Right now I feel very loved by everyone I've had the most amazing response, amazing messages people have been incredible, event on sites where you think people wouldn't usually be that nice, I've felt the love," the candidly admitted on the podcast.
"I think as well I did it because I'm very open, also we have got a podcast, we open up we tell our truths, we're lucky we get to talk people through their problems and we get to say what we've been through in their lives and given them advice... I can't say I'm a therapist or I know the right things, but my experience has been, a journey."
